Text

(a)An insured may request cancellation of an existing insurance policy by returning the original policy to the insurer or by making a request for cancellation of an insurance policy to the insurer or its duly authorized agent orally, electronically, or in writing stating a future date on which the policy is to be canceled. In the event of oral cancellation the insurer shall within ten days provide such insured electronically or in writing, confirmation of such requested cancellation. The insurer or its duly authorized agent may require that the insured provide written, electronic, or other recorded verification of the request for cancellation prior to such cancellation taking effect. Such cancellation shall be accomplished in the following manner:
